Address

Rd8pmvWXAxftBh37sd73g1Y7KWcVxhztup

0 RDD

Confirmed
Total Received3020.60794964 RDD59.88 LKR
Total Sent3020.60794964 RDD59.88 LKR
Final Balance0 RDD0.00 LKR
No. Transactions2

Transactions

Rd8pmvWXAxftBh37sd73g1Y7KWcVxhztup3020.60794964 RDD59.88 LKR59.88 LKR
 
RtzwJpbdp8EJwRev86DyE2hhLTEowBarTd3020.60694964 RDD59.88 LKR59.88 LKR
RdXrDwmD597q86z6XBpiwtFa6rDNYAz3NB12584.63669811 RDD249.49 LKR249.49 LKR
 
RidxiKTZFMXE6DSnuAdd6EYZh7jVwFe9Mw9564.01874847 RDD189.61 LKR189.61 LKR
Rd8pmvWXAxftBh37sd73g1Y7KWcVxhztup3020.60794964 RDD59.88 LKR59.88 LKR